UNEP’s recent feature “Boiling Hot” argues that extreme heat—once rare—is increasingly common and deadly, driven by unchecked greenhouse gas emissions and placing billions at risk. It outlines practical solutions that are simultaneously effective and low‑carbon, including urban greening, passive cooling (like reflective roofs and natural ventilation), upgraded heat‑health early warning systems, and policy tools such as national strategy roadmaps and the UN Cool Coalition to support sustainable cooling.
